With three models (Pixel 9, Pixel 9 Pro And Pixel 9 Pro XL), users can enjoy special features that vary in both size and performance. So while the base model and Pro have a screen 6.3 inchesThe Pro XL has a larger size that goes up to 6.8 inches. And fortunately for lovers of the variety, this is only one of many differences.

Differences in screen, RAM and power

While the base model has an OLED screen with a resolution of 1080 x 2424 pixelsProfessional models enjoy Higher Resolution LTPO OLED DisplaysIn addition, they are capable of reaching frequencies up to 120 Hz and maximum brightness. 3000 nitsmuch higher 2700 nits standard model. This, in turn, has 12GB RAMthe figure is also lower 16GB RAM Thus, the latter are able to offer better performance in intensive tasks related to artificial intelligence.

In addition to the above, the battery 5600 mAh The Pro XL model offers better battery life than the other options, as both the base and Pro models have a battery with 4700 mAh. Finally, from a camera perspective, the Pro models are the best option: apart from the telephoto lens 48 MP with 5x zoomalso include Front camera 48 MP. Thus, the two most ambitious models can record video in 8K format at 30 frames per second, which is a fundamental aspect for those who want to prioritize photo and video recording. high quality.
